The Golden Temple, Amritsar

Show comments

The Khalsa Advocate, Amritsar, states that owing to the engines having become old and unworkable and the difficulty of getting carbon terminates which are not procurable in India and without which the lamps are useless, the electric light in the Golden Temple, Amritsar, has been suspended for some time. His Highness the Raja Sahib of Faridkot, whose generous gift the electric light has been, was communicated with and it has been arranged that the current will future be taken from the municipal mains, for which purpose changes in lamps, etc., are being made, and the temple and its precincts will be lit once more by electric light on or about the Diwali day.
